Gas fees are transactions costs paid to miners on the Ethereum network (and other similar blockchain networks) to execute transactions or smart contracts. These fees can fluctuate based on network demand. Therefore, a wallet that can adjust gas fees dynamically can save users money and facilitate timely transactions.
Dynamic gas fees are variable costs for transactions that can change based on realtime network conditions. If the network is busy, gas fees tend to increase, while they decrease in quieter times. Thus, wallets that support dynamic gas fee adjustments help users automatically select the optimal fee for their transactions.
As of now, imToken does not support dynamic gas fee adjustment in realtime. However, it offers users the option to manually set their gas fees based on current network conditions. The lack of an automated adjustment feature means users have to be vigilant about transaction timing and fee changes, which can be cumbersome.

Managing gas fees is crucial as it directly affects the cost of every transaction you make on the blockchain. High gas fees can lead to unnecessary expenses, especially if multiple transactions are involved. By optimizing gas fees, users can save money and improve transaction efficiency.
When the network experiences high traffic, the demand for miner resources also increases, leading to higher gas fees. Conversely, during quiet periods, fees may drop significantly. Understanding this can help users time their transactions effectively.
Yes, imToken allows users to manually set their gas fees based on their preferences and network conditions. While it requires user initiative, it offers some control over transaction costs.
If you set a gas fee that is excessively low, your transaction might not be processed in a timely manner or may even be dropped altogether by miners. It’s a balancing act between cost savings and transaction urgency.
